Fat Loss Monitors – Effective and Accurate Way to Shed Fat
When losing body fat, it is important to keep an eye if you are really getting rid of those unwanted fat and not precious muscles. Having accurate measurements of body fat can give a clearer image of one’s fitness and risks to health. This proves to be more reliable indicator of health than simply watching one’s weight with regular bathroom scales. One could be at an ideal weight but has more body fat than important muscles. You would not want to lose lean muscles when you are trying to maintain a certain weight. It is important to lose extra body fat as opposed to muscle mass.
Fat loss monitor devices may come as hand-held or with scales. This type of monitoring devices makes use of Bioelectrical Impedance Analysis (BIA) technology. A tiny electrical charge is sent through the hands for hand-held devices and feet for the scale type. This electronic pulse passes through muscles and fats at varying rates. It then uses the information it gathers to show how much is fat and how much is water there is in the body. Tissues in the body do not conduct electricity evenly. Bones, blood vessels, and muscles transfer electrical charges better than does fat because they are high in water content. Units would require the user to first input data such as his age, weight, height, and gender. Together with these and the quantity of body fat tissues that were monitored, a reading of body fat percentage is made. Manufacturers highly suggest that weights must be taken without clothes for a more accurate reading.
These types of instruments are useful since some fats are not always visible from the outside, or by simply looking at someone, taking a look of yourself in the mirror, or taking waist measurements. Some fat can gather in the inner organs of the body and also in the blood vessels. Someone may appear slim but may have harmful extra body fat hidden from view. BIA devices can store information for multiple users. Some units allow for specific modes of getting readings. Settings can be made for athlete, child, adult, and others for quick assessments. These BIA devices are, however, not recommended for use with anyone with pacemakers.
BIA units require that users should not be dehydrated. This will only give inaccurate measurements. After eating, a good 3 hours should be observed before using. It is necessary to take repeated measurements under consistent environments over time to spot any changes in the body and to better monitor one’s progress and the fat that is lost.
Other monitoring instruments come in caliper forms. Body calipers are also commonly used in gauging body fat percentage. Skinfold thickness is measured at different points in the body. You pinch your skin and take measurements with this instrument. They may be used at the thighs, waist, biceps, and other areas. Manufacturers advice to take measurements at three sites in the body – at the lower, midsection, and upper areas. The readings are used to calculate the percentage of fat. Calipers have been difficult to use for novices. The fault usually lies with where and how much skinfold to measure. Electronic calipers are able to store information for multiple users. Newer calipers make calculations by themselves.
Dual energy x-ray absorptiometry or DXA measures and scans bone density, muscle mass, and body fat mass readings. Water weighing, another technique, requires one to be completely underwater during the process of about 15-20 minutes. It is based on water displacement and different densities of fat and lean muscles. The individual sits on scales and air is removed from the lungs. Due to its nature, it is restricted to science and research. An alternative to this is displacement of air instead of water, called plethysmography. The process requires one to be enclosed in a chamber for about 5-10 minutes.

Body Fat Lost – The Most Effective Way to Reduce Body Fat
Did you know that you could get down to your ideal weight and still be fat? How many of us have dieted for months, stepped on the scales to see that our target weight loss goal has been met only to see that we still have that unsightly bulge hanging over our jeans? All too often this is the case.
It can be very frustrating when we have worked so hard to get in shape. It is disappointing to say the least when getting rid of that fat was our ultimate goal in the first place. Why does this happen? The answer is simple and straightforward. We concentrated our diet plan on losing weight, but never considered how our plan would affect body fat lost.
There are many ways to lose body weight and still have additional fat. Body fat is tissue that is part of our body mass that is not water, lean muscle, or vital organs. All of these things make up the body mass that determines how much we weigh. If body fat lost is our goal, then we must consider the diet and exercise plan that we choose and be sure it is targeted at effective body fat lost and not some other component that makes up our body mass. Some call it the secret to fat loss.
Depending on your gender, our bodies are approximately 55% t0 60% water. Let’s say you exercise a lot in the heat of summer. This causes you to sweat a lot. If the amount of water that your body is losing is not replaced in proportion, you may become dehydrated. You have lost weight, sure. Your body has lost a significant amount of water, but this can be harmful to your health. Many weight loss pills on the market today are geared toward this very thing. They are merely water pills that cause you to expel excess amounts of water that in turn, decrease your body weight while retaining the body fat. This is not body fat lost.
So, here are a fat loss tips. We must choose a combination of good diet and exercise that burns fat. The primary role of the tissue that comprises our body fat is to store energy. It stands to reason that if we have excess fat, then we are storing too much of this energy. This comes from eating foods that contain substances that our bodies are not burning as calories, over-eating so that we are storing an excess amount of this energy, and not exercising properly so that we expend this energy. For body fat lost one needs to consider a more holistic approach. Implementing the right body fat lost plan, you will not only lose weight, but additional fat as well!

Simple and Effective Tips to Lose Body Fat
We all have something about our bodies that we would like to change.? For many it is unsightly bodyfat.? Losing weight and losing bodyfat can be considered two different things.? If you lose weight you will likely lose some bodyfat.? If you lose bodyfat you may actually gain weight if you are exercising to tone and build muscle mass.? Muscle weighs more than fat so if you are gaining muscle mass then you will appear heavier as you are losing bodyfat.? The loss of bodyfat will make you look leaner and stronger.? Simply losing weight may not necessarily give you the “buff” appearance you are looking for.? Your focus should be on losing bodyfat, not losing weight.? Here are some simple and effective tips to lose body fat:
1.? First and foremost you must change your eating habits.? There is no way around this.? The good news is you don’t have to buy pre-determined foods that come with an expensive diet plan.? You can find all of the quality, healthy, fat burning foods that you need right in your local grocery store.? Start by getting away from food products enriched with white flour and refined sugars.? Begin eating products based on wheats and whole grains.? These types of foods stimulate the metabolism so you can start burning more calories per day just based on what you eat.
2.? Stop drinking carbonated and sugar based beverages.? Soda, pop, sport drinks, fruit juices are all loaded with simple sugars and simple carbohydrates.? These types of carbs are used quickly by the body for an immediate energy boost but usually leave us feeling tired and loagy after they run through our system.? Soda offers no useful nutritional value.? Sport drinks can help replace needed electrolytes lost during intense exercise.? Your best bet is to drink water.? Not carbonated or flavored water.? Just simple water.? Your body’s systems need water to work efficiently.? The more efficiently our bodies work the more calories they will burn.? Our bodies don’t run on soda!
3.? Exercise.? This doesn’t have to be a four letter word!? If you are not used to exercising or hate the thought of it, don’t panic!? Exercise can be as simple as taking a walk around the block or climbing a few flights of stairs at work instead of taking the elevator.? Park your car further away from your office so you have to walk a little farther everyday.? March in place for a few minutes while watching the evening news.? Do something to get your body moving more frequently than you are used to.? This will increase your metabolism and help you burn more calories.?
Implement these three simple things into your daily routine and in a few weeks you will begin to notice an improvement in how you feel.? You will have greater energy levels during your day.? You clothes will start to fit better and you will notice changes (for the better) in your body’s appearance.
